Lauramine Oxide (Lauryldimethylamine Oxide)

CAS 1643-20-5 · Formula C14H31NO · MW 229.40 g/mol

An amine-oxide surfactant that boosts and stabilizes foam across a wide pH and electrolyte range. It is used as a foam builder and stabilizer and as a wetting, viscosity-modifying, and antistatic ingredient in dishwashing detergents, shampoos, soaps, and hard-surface cleaners.

Full Description

Lauramine Oxide (CAS 1643-20-5) is dodecyldimethylamine oxide, an amine-oxide surfactant supplied as an aqueous solution. It is used as a foam builder and stabilizer and as a wetting, viscosity-modifying, and antistatic ingredient in dishwashing detergents, shampoos, soaps, and hard-surface cleaners.

Frequently Asked Questions

What is Lauramine Oxide used for?

Lauramine Oxide is an amphoteric amine-oxide surfactant used as a foam builder and stabilizer in dishwashing detergents, hard-surface cleaners, shampoos, and soaps. It also functions as a wetting agent, viscosity modifier, and antistatic ingredient in cleaning and personal-care formulations.

What is the source of Lauramine Oxide?

Lauramine Oxide (dodecyldimethylamine oxide, CAS 1643-20-5) is a synthetic surfactant built on a C12 (lauryl) chain typically derived from coconut or palm-kernel fatty alcohols. Feedstock origin varies by manufacturer; specify renewable-source or grade requirements on your RFQ.

What is the chemical formula for Lauramine Oxide?

Lauramine Oxide has the molecular formula C14H31NO and CAS number 1643-20-5. It is the amine oxide of N,N-dimethyldodecylamine and is supplied as an aqueous solution, typically around 30% active.
